Help!Basic Settings

Hi, got vag com recently and while browsing through different sections of it I had a look at engine/basic settings/page. I scrolled up and back a couple of times at the group window counter just to see what it would show but did not press go , then pressed done go back button, I have since read on the Vag Com web site
Warnings:
  • You should refer to the Factory Repair Manual for your particular car (or some other documented procedure) before "playing" with the Basic Settings function. Failure to follow the proper procedures can result in serious damage to the vehicle.
  • Although you can use the [Up] and [Dn] buttons to scroll through the available groups just like on the Measuring Blocks screen, this is probably not a good idea since you may put the Controller into Basic Settings for a Group that you did not intend.
  • Could I have changed any settings by doing this. Regards

Re: Help!Basic Settings

It's hard to say without knowing where exactly you did this. However, in general I would say as long as there are no fault codes stored I would not be too worried.
